This is just a variation of this one – http://andrewburgess.wordpress.com/2011/07/05/my-pd-patch/
The difference is that here the two Gemheads switch position at specific intervals which is controlled by the metronome, see two video examples below each with a different tempo.
Version 1
Version 2 (faster)
Advertisement

Try playing both at once